FS#68105 - [seamonkey] FTBFS with glibc 2.32 or rust 1.45
Attached to Project:
Community Packages
Opened by loqs (loqs) - Sunday, 04 October 2020, 21:12 GMT
Last edited by Doug Newgard (Scimmia) - Wednesday, 23 December 2020, 14:25 GMT
Opened by loqs (loqs) - Sunday, 04 October 2020, 21:12 GMT
Last edited by Doug Newgard (Scimmia) - Wednesday, 23 December 2020, 14:25 GMT
|
Details
Description:
seamonkey fails to build from source due to glibc 2.32 dropping sys/sysctl.h [1]. Applying Fedora patch [2] resolves the issue with glibc it then fails due to a rust incompatibility. Applying Gentoo patch [3] resolves the issue with rust and the package then builds. Please also consider dropping python2-psutil and python2-setuptools. I was able to build the package in a clean chroot without them. PKGBUILD.diff contains diff of changes [4]. Additional info: * seamonkey 2.53.3-2 [1] pkgbuild.log [2] https://src.fedoraproject.org/rpms/seamonkey/blob/master/f/seamonkey-2.53.2-sysctl.patch [3] https://gitweb.gentoo.org/repo/gentoo.git/tree/www-client/seamonkey/files/seamonkey-2.53.3-rust-1.45.0.patch [4] PKGBUILD.diff Steps to reproduce: |
This task depends upon
Closed by Doug Newgard (Scimmia)
Wednesday, 23 December 2020, 14:25 GMT
Reason for closing: Fixed
Additional comments about closing: seamonkey 2.53.5-2
Wednesday, 23 December 2020, 14:25 GMT
Reason for closing: Fixed
Additional comments about closing: seamonkey 2.53.5-2